Anthemis cotula L.                          Mayweed; Dogfennel

Plants 3-6 dm tall, may be somewhat soft hairy, ill-scented; leaves finely dissected into hair-fine sections; heads 2 cm broad, numerous, solitary at the end of the branches, peduncles short, 3-6 cm long; bracts with greenish midsection but scarious or hyaling margins; receptacle conical with bracts above the middle; ray flowers sterile, 6-11 mm long; achenes 1-1.5 mm long, angled, ribs (10) with small tubercles; common weed, introduced.
